Coal preparation depends on the mineral's properties and its intended use. It may require only simple crushing or it may need to go through a complex treatment of washing and processing to reduce impurities. To remove impurities, the raw ROM is crushed and then separated into various size fractions. Larger material is usually treated using DMS.

But coal is often mixed with impurities such as rock, slate, sulphur, ash (or "bone"), clay, or soil. Thus, the second function of a coal breaker is to remove as many impurities as economically desirable and technologically feasible, and then grade the coal-based on the percent of impurities remaining.

Improving the Properties of Mined Coal. Kentucky coal is improved by the partial removal of the impurities—sulfur and ash. The cleaning process to remove impurities from the coal is often called beneficiation, coal preparation, or coal washing.. In general, coal cleaning is accomplished by separating and removing inorganic impurities from organic coal particles.
